International News: United States court strikes down President Trump’s global tariffs

By Rubén Morales Iglesias: In a major legal setback for United States (US) President Donald Trump, the US Court of International Trade unanimously ruled on May 28, 2025, that the majority of his global tariffs were illegal, blocking their enforcement. The decision, issued by a three-judge panel, sides with Democratic-led states and small businesses that argued Trump misused emergency law to justify sweeping levies.

The ruling affects Trump’s global flat tariff, heightened rates on China, and fentanyl-related tariffs on China, Canada, and Mexico, though tariffs imposed under different legal authorities—such as those on steel, aluminum, and automobiles—remain in place. The court’s decision permanently blocks the tariffs unless an appeals court reinstates them. The Justice Department has already filed an appeal, and the case could ultimately reach the US Supreme Court.

Judges rejected the administration’s argument that the tariffs were legally justified under the International Emergency Economic Powers Act, ruling that trade deficits and drug trafficking did not constitute valid national emergencies under the statute. The court emphasized that Trump’s lawyers had effectively admitted the tariffs were meant to pressure foreign governments into trade negotiations, rather than address an immediate crisis.

Markets responded swiftly to the ruling, with US stock-index futures jumping and the dollar strengthening. White House officials defended the tariffs as necessary to combat unfair trade practices, arguing that the court’s decision improperly limits executive authority.

The ruling marks one of the most significant legal challenges for Trump’s administration, as he faces ongoing lawsuits over other executive actions, including policies on federal employment, citizenship, and government spending.
